HFC joins growing list of sports suspending activities
Recreation sports in Madison have suspended their season until March 29, but also has club soccer. The Huntsville Futbol Club, which includes Madison players and teams based in Madison, announced they will suspend their season as well.
“Based on the COVID-19 developments over the past 24-hours and today’s announcement from the Alabama Soccer Association (ASA), Huntsville FC and North Alabama SC are suspending all scheduled soccer activities effective immediately,” read a statement from the soccer club.
This includes all practices, games, clinics, and all other Huntsville FC and North Alabama SC soccer activities and applies to all Jr. Academy, Recreational, and Competitive/State League teams and programs. “We will provide updates regarding game reschedules as information becomes available.”
Club officials said their goal is to resume all soccer activities on Monday, March 30.
